GitHub Pull Request

Create pull requests using GitHub CLI with stacked PR detection.

Instructions

Step 1: Gather Context

Run the skill's context-gathering script from the repository root:

scripts/gather-pr-context.sh

The script outputs the current working directory first. Verify you are in the correct repository before proceeding.

Step 2: Analyze Context

From the script output, determine:

Stacked vs Normal PR:

  • Parse git log --oneline --decorate for branch refs in parentheses
  • First branch NOT current and NOT main/origin/main = parent branch
  • Parent is main → Normal PR
  • Parent is other branch → Stacked PR

Push status:

  • git log origin/<branch>..HEAD empty → pushed ✓
  • Shows commits → need to push first

Existing PR:

  • gh pr list returns data → PR exists, offer to update
  • Empty → create new PR

Step 3: Push if Needed

git push -u origin HEAD

Step 4: Create PR

Normal PR:

gh pr create --draft --base main --title "title" --body "body"

Stacked PR:

gh pr create --draft --base <parent-branch> --title "title" --body "body"

Guidelines:

  • Use ticket number from branch name as title prefix (e.g., PAT-123)
  • Keep description short and proportional to changes
  • For stacked PRs, describe only THIS branch's changes
  • Create in draft mode unless explicitly requested otherwise

Step 5: Output

Normal PR:

Created PR
* Merge : `<branch>` into `main`
* PR URL: <url>

Stacked PR:

📚 Stacked PR 📚
* Merge    : `<branch>` into `<parent>`
* New PR   : <url>
* Parent PR: <parent-url or "⚠️ No Parent PR">

Requirements

  • GitHub CLI (gh) installed and authenticated
  • Git remote configured
  • Push access to repository
